This year marks the 60th anniversary of the launch of MAD magazine. To celebrate, the legendary humor mag plans on dropping its first full-featured iPad on Sunday, April 1st. Better known as the birthday of the company's mascot, Alfred E. Neuman. Oh, and April Fools' Day.

The app will cost you nothing, but if you want to actually read the magazine, you'll have to throw down $5 for back issues and $2 for new ones. A year-long digital subscription will run you $10. And if you're a current MAD subscriber, don't worry, you'll automatically get a digital subscription.
